Outside recievers just arent a big part of this offense. Never have been and never will be. Amazing how 20 years into this system, people still clamor for outside recievers. If you want a dominant passing offense, put a left tackle and an elite tight end on your wish list.

I hate to make a serious post in this thread, but I don't think anyone should use the term "never will" about a Belichick scheme. If the league changes in such a way that outside receivers offer more of an advantage to Bill, or if the right ones become available at the right price (Moss, Brown), the system will change accordingly. We used outside receivers a lot in 2007, and it wasn't just Moss.
